France Threatens Shein Ban Over Childlike S3x Dolls

French authorities have drawn a hard line in the sand against global e-commerce platform Shein, threatening to completely ban the company from operating in France over a deeply concerning discovery.

The Shocking Discovery

Government officials recently uncovered that Shein's platform was selling s3x dolls designed with what authorities describe as a "childlike appearance." This finding has sparked immediate outrage and swift action from French regulators who are taking a zero-tolerance approach to anything that potentially endangers children.

France's Strong Response

The French government has made it clear that they will not hesitate to implement a full ban on Shein's operations within their borders if the company fails to immediately address this serious issue. Officials emphasized that protecting children from any form of exploitation or inappropriate content remains their top priority.

"This is completely unacceptable," a senior French official stated. "We cannot and will not allow platforms to profit from products that sexualize children or feature childlike characteristics in inappropriate contexts."

What This Means for Shein

The potential ban represents a significant threat to Shein's European operations, with France being one of its key markets. The company now faces mounting pressure to:

  • Immediately remove all controversial products
  • Implement stricter content moderation policies
  • Demonstrate concrete measures to prevent similar issues
  • Cooperate fully with ongoing investigations

Broader Implications

This development sends a strong message to all e-commerce platforms operating in Europe about the importance of rigorous content monitoring and ethical business practices. Other European countries may follow France's lead in scrutinizing online marketplaces more closely.

The situation continues to develop rapidly, with consumer advocacy groups and child protection organizations closely monitoring Shein's response and the French government's next moves.
